What is Steam Output (g/min)?

The rate at which the steamer produces steam, measured in grams per minute.

Measured in g/min

Definition

This specification quantifies the amount of steam a handheld steamer can generate and emit per minute. A higher steam output rate, measured in grams per minute (g/min), indicates a more powerful and effective steaming performance, capable of penetrating fabrics more deeply and removing wrinkles faster.

Why It Matters

A higher steam output means more steam is delivered to your clothes, leading to quicker and more effective wrinkle removal, especially for heavier fabrics or stubborn creases.

What to Look For

Higher values (e.g., 20+ g/min) are generally better for faster and more efficient wrinkle removal.
